Abstract: |
Four machine excavated exploratory trenches were archaeologically observed and archaeological features examined and recorded as part of an evaluation of two fields proposed for development. Prehistoric worked flint, two early medieval pottery sherds, five medieval sherds and larger quantites of post-medieval pottery, glass and brick fragments were recovered. Pronounced surviving cultivation ridges and furrow survived in one field and features resulting from past allotment activites in the second field were identified.[AIP] |
